Phoenix Contact MINI MCR-SL-PTB-FM Power Terminal Block with Monitoring

The Phoenix Contact MINI MCR-SL-PTB-FM power terminal block is a compact DIN rail module designed to ensure a secure and stable supply of control cabinet systems. With two independent voltage inputs, it supports redundant, diode-decoupled power supplies for improved reliability. The device operates with a wide DC input range up to 30 V and handles currents up to 2 A. Clear visual feedback is provided through dual LED indicators, allowing quick identification of supply and error conditions. Its slim 6.2 mm profile and screw terminal connections make installation efficient, saving valuable space in dense industrial environments.

Key Features & Specifications – Phoenix Contact MINI MCR-SL-PTB-FM: 2902958

Feature Details Benefit
Input Voltage Range 0 … 30 V DC Wide tolerance for flexible use in varied control systems
Max. Current Up to 2 A Provides sufficient capacity for stable power supply
Redundancy Dual voltage inputs with diode decoupling Ensures uninterrupted operation in case of supply failure
Output Voltage 19.2 … 29.2 V DC (input – 0.8 V) Delivers stable power output for connected devices
Monitoring Compatible with MINI MCR-SL-FM modules Enables system fault detection and early error reporting
LED Indicators Green (supply), Red (error) Quick visual diagnostics minimize downtime
Connection Type Screw connection, AWG 26–12 Secure and reliable wiring for industrial environments
Housing Width 6.2 mm Space-saving profile for compact DIN rail installations
Operating Temperature -20 °C to +65 °C Reliable operation in demanding industrial conditions
Approvals CE, UL, UKCA, DNV GL Meets international safety and quality standards

The Applications of Phoenix Contact MINI MCR-SL-PTB-FM

1. Critical Infrastructure Panels

In facilities such as power stations and water treatment plants, control panels must continue to run even during supply interruptions. The dual-input design with diode isolation ensures that one power feed can instantly take over if the other fails. With clear LED feedback, operators can identify problems quickly and carry out targeted maintenance before the system experiences downtime. The compact build also allows the module to fit neatly into crowded panels where every millimeter of space counts.

2. Railway Signaling Systems

Train signaling requires absolute reliability, often under vibration and fluctuating power conditions. The redundant input feature keeps signals live even if one supply line is compromised. Rugged screw connections withstand constant movement and environmental stresses, while the wide input voltage tolerance supports seamless switching between power sources. Visual fault indication through LEDs allows maintenance staff to respond quickly, reducing the risk of costly signal disruptions and improving safety across the network.

3. Offshore Renewable Platforms

Wind and tidal energy installations face harsh environmental challenges where power quality can be inconsistent. A monitored feed-in module provides redundancy so that backup sources keep equipment online when primary power is unstable. Its slim, lightweight form factor is ideal where space and weight are at a premium. With early fault detection available through monitoring functions, technicians can act before failures escalate, preventing production losses and minimizing costly offshore maintenance trips.

4. Industrial Process Automation

Production lines in chemical, food, or pharmaceutical plants depend on continuous and stable power to ensure consistent output. The Phoenix Contact module secures reliable voltage distribution by offering redundant supply inputs and immediate fault signaling. Its stable output voltage minimizes risk of misread sensors or malfunctioning actuators, ensuring product quality. Resistance to electrical noise and operation across a wide temperature range makes it well suited for demanding factory conditions where accuracy and uptime are critical.
